Kevin Spacey-Starring 'Shrink' Gets Trailer
Movie

Kevin Spacey stars as a Hollywood's top celebrity shrink who can barely deal with his own problems in the Jonas Pate-directed drama.

What if the one person who is counted by others to hold them together is barely holding it together himself? In a brand new trailer of "Shrink" outed via Apple, Henry Carter portrayed by Academy Award-winning Kevin Spacey is introduced as the sought-after Hollywood psychiatrist, whose clients include a once-famous actress, an insecure young writer and a comically obsessive-compulsive superagent.

But, having a list of A-list clients doesn't mean that he is in a good place. Unable to cope with a recent personal tragedy, he turns into a pothead with no concern for his appearance. As a sense of inability to help his patients creeps into his mind, he is asked to take on his first pro-bono case. Now, he has to deal with the real-life troubles of a troubled teenage girl who loves the world of movies he has become so jaded by.

Premiered at the 2009 Sundance Film Festival, "Shrink" was filmed under the direction of Jonas Pate using a script written by Thomas Moffett. It stars Kevin Spacey and is supported by Saffron Burrows, Mark Webber, Dallas Roberts and Keke Palmer among many others. It is expected to hit theaters across the U.S. some time this year.
